/external/chromium_org/content/common/gpu/media/ |
va_surface.h | 31 // VASurfaceID is allocated in VaapiWrapper. 35 // | VASurfaceID is put onto VaapiVideoDecodeAccelerator::available_va_surfaces_ 38 // | VASurfaceID is taken off of the VVDA:available_va_surfaces_ when 74 // | VASurfaceID back onto VVDA::available_va_surfaces_. 79 // VaapiWrapper frees VASurfaceID. 85 typedef base::Callback<void(VASurfaceID)> ReleaseCB; 87 VASurface(VASurfaceID va_surface_id, const ReleaseCB& release_cb); 89 VASurfaceID id() { 97 const VASurfaceID va_surface_id_;
|
vaapi_wrapper.h | 54 std::vector<VASurfaceID>* va_surfaces); 73 bool DecodeAndDestroyPendingBuffers(VASurfaceID va_surface_id); 77 bool PutSurfaceIntoPixmap(VASurfaceID va_surface_id, 95 bool SubmitDecode(VASurfaceID va_surface_id); 107 std::vector<VASurfaceID> va_surface_ids_;
|
vaapi_wrapper.cc | 39 VASurfaceID render_target); 58 VASurfaceID *render_targets, 66 VASurfaceID *surfaces); 71 VASurfaceID *surfaces, 86 VASurfaceID surface, 103 typedef VAStatus (*VaapiSyncSurface)(VADisplay dpy, VASurfaceID render_target); 151 VASurface::VASurface(VASurfaceID va_surface_id, const ReleaseCB& release_cb) 254 std::vector<VASurfaceID>* va_surfaces) { 351 bool VaapiWrapper::SubmitDecode(VASurfaceID va_surface_id) { 381 bool VaapiWrapper::DecodeAndDestroyPendingBuffers(VASurfaceID va_surface_id) [all...] |
vaapi_video_decode_accelerator.h | 145 void RecycleVASurfaceID(VASurfaceID va_surface_id); 212 std::list<VASurfaceID> available_va_surfaces_;
|
/external/chromium_org/third_party/libva/va/ |
va_tpi.h | 42 VASurfaceID *surface /* out */ 50 VASurfaceID *surface /* out */ 55 VASurfaceID surface, 85 VASurfaceID *surfaces, /* out */ 104 VASurfaceID *surface, /* out */
|
va_backend_tpi.h | 43 VASurfaceID *surface /* out */ 51 VASurfaceID *surface /* out */ 60 VASurfaceID *surfaces, /* out */ 76 VASurfaceID *surface, /* out */ 90 VASurfaceID surface,
|
va_trace.h | 87 VASurfaceID *surfaces /* out */ 96 VASurfaceID *render_targets, 112 VASurfaceID render_target 130 VASurfaceID render_target 135 VASurfaceID render_target, 141 VASurfaceID surface, 173 VASurfaceID surface,
|
va_backend.h | 92 VASurfaceID *surfaces /* out */ 97 VASurfaceID *surface_list, 107 VASurfaceID *render_targets, 152 VASurfaceID render_target 169 VASurfaceID render_target 174 VASurfaceID render_target, 180 VASurfaceID render_target, 187 VASurfaceID surface, 218 VASurfaceID surface, 240 VASurfaceID surface [all...] |
va_android.h | 59 VASurfaceID surface,
|
va_x11.h | 51 VASurfaceID surface,
|
va.h | 418 typedef VAGenericID VASurfaceID; 438 VASurfaceID *surfaces /* out */ 452 VASurfaceID *surfaces, 475 VASurfaceID *render_targets, 628 VASurfaceID reconstructed_picture; 736 VASurfaceID forward_reference_picture; 737 VASurfaceID backward_reference_picture; 853 VASurfaceID forward_reference_picture; 854 VASurfaceID backward_reference_picture; [all...] |
va_egl.h | 44 VASurfaceID surface, 144 VASurfaceID surface,
|
/external/chromium_org/third_party/mesa/src/src/gallium/state_trackers/va/ |
va_surface.c | 53 int num_surfaces, VASurfaceID *surfaces) 85 vlVaDestroySurfaces(VADriverContextP ctx, VASurfaceID *surface_list, int num_surfaces) 94 vlVaSyncSurface(VADriverContextP ctx, VASurfaceID render_target) 103 vlVaQuerySurfaceStatus(VADriverContextP ctx, VASurfaceID render_target, VASurfaceStatus *status) 112 vlVaPutSurface(VADriverContextP ctx, VASurfaceID surface, void* draw, short srcx, short srcy, 124 vlVaLockSurface(VADriverContextP ctx, VASurfaceID surface, unsigned int *fourcc, 136 vlVaUnlockSurface(VADriverContextP ctx, VASurfaceID surface)
|
va_private.h | 79 VAStatus vlVaCreateSurfaces (VADriverContextP ctx,int width,int height,int format,int num_surfaces,VASurfaceID *surfaces); 80 VAStatus vlVaDestroySurfaces (VADriverContextP ctx, VASurfaceID *surface_list, int num_surfaces); 81 VAStatus vlVaCreateContext (VADriverContextP ctx,VAConfigID config_id,int picture_width,int picture_height,int flag,VASurfaceID *render_targets,int num_render_targets,VAContextID *context); 88 VAStatus vlVaBeginPicture (VADriverContextP ctx,VAContextID context,VASurfaceID render_target); 91 VAStatus vlVaSyncSurface (VADriverContextP ctx,VASurfaceID render_target); 92 VAStatus vlVaQuerySurfaceStatus (VADriverContextP ctx,VASurfaceID render_target,VASurfaceStatus *status); 94 VASurfaceID surface, 110 VAStatus vlVaDeriveImage(VADriverContextP ctx,VASurfaceID surface,VAImage *image); 113 VAStatus vlVaGetImage(VADriverContextP ctx,VASurfaceID surface,int x,int y,unsigned int width,unsigned int height,VAImageID image); 115 VASurfaceID surface [all...] |
va_picture.c | 36 vlVaBeginPicture(VADriverContextP ctx, VAContextID context, VASurfaceID render_target)
|
va_image.c | 106 vlVaDeriveImage(VADriverContextP ctx, VASurfaceID surface, VAImage *image) 133 vlVaGetImage(VADriverContextP ctx, VASurfaceID surface, int x, int y, 143 vlVaPutImage(VADriverContextP ctx, VASurfaceID surface, VAImageID image,
|
va_subpicture.c | 121 vlVaAssociateSubpicture(VADriverContextP ctx, VASubpictureID subpicture, VASurfaceID *target_surfaces, 137 VASurfaceID *target_surfaces, int num_surfaces)
|
/external/mesa3d/src/gallium/state_trackers/va/ |
va_surface.c | 53 int num_surfaces, VASurfaceID *surfaces) 85 vlVaDestroySurfaces(VADriverContextP ctx, VASurfaceID *surface_list, int num_surfaces) 94 vlVaSyncSurface(VADriverContextP ctx, VASurfaceID render_target) 103 vlVaQuerySurfaceStatus(VADriverContextP ctx, VASurfaceID render_target, VASurfaceStatus *status) 112 vlVaPutSurface(VADriverContextP ctx, VASurfaceID surface, void* draw, short srcx, short srcy, 124 vlVaLockSurface(VADriverContextP ctx, VASurfaceID surface, unsigned int *fourcc, 136 vlVaUnlockSurface(VADriverContextP ctx, VASurfaceID surface)
|
va_private.h | 79 VAStatus vlVaCreateSurfaces (VADriverContextP ctx,int width,int height,int format,int num_surfaces,VASurfaceID *surfaces); 80 VAStatus vlVaDestroySurfaces (VADriverContextP ctx, VASurfaceID *surface_list, int num_surfaces); 81 VAStatus vlVaCreateContext (VADriverContextP ctx,VAConfigID config_id,int picture_width,int picture_height,int flag,VASurfaceID *render_targets,int num_render_targets,VAContextID *context); 88 VAStatus vlVaBeginPicture (VADriverContextP ctx,VAContextID context,VASurfaceID render_target); 91 VAStatus vlVaSyncSurface (VADriverContextP ctx,VASurfaceID render_target); 92 VAStatus vlVaQuerySurfaceStatus (VADriverContextP ctx,VASurfaceID render_target,VASurfaceStatus *status); 94 VASurfaceID surface, 110 VAStatus vlVaDeriveImage(VADriverContextP ctx,VASurfaceID surface,VAImage *image); 113 VAStatus vlVaGetImage(VADriverContextP ctx,VASurfaceID surface,int x,int y,unsigned int width,unsigned int height,VAImageID image); 115 VASurfaceID surface [all...] |
va_picture.c | 36 vlVaBeginPicture(VADriverContextP ctx, VAContextID context, VASurfaceID render_target)
|
va_image.c | 106 vlVaDeriveImage(VADriverContextP ctx, VASurfaceID surface, VAImage *image) 133 vlVaGetImage(VADriverContextP ctx, VASurfaceID surface, int x, int y, 143 vlVaPutImage(VADriverContextP ctx, VASurfaceID surface, VAImageID image,
|
va_subpicture.c | 121 vlVaAssociateSubpicture(VADriverContextP ctx, VASubpictureID subpicture, VASurfaceID *target_surfaces, 137 VASurfaceID *target_surfaces, int num_surfaces)
|
/external/chromium_org/third_party/libva/va/glx/ |
va_backend_glx.h | 49 VASurfaceID surface,
|
va_glx.h | 101 VASurfaceID surface,
|
/external/chromium_org/third_party/libva/va/egl/ |
va_backend_egl.h | 35 VASurfaceID surface, 66 VASurfaceID surface,
|